Course Content

•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) Methodologies and Principles
• Environmental Legislation and Policy Analysis (including relevant case studies)
• Environmental Risk Assessment and Management
• Biodiversity Conservation and Ecosystem Services
• Climate Change Mitigation and Adaptation in EIA
• Environmental Auditing and Compliance
• Strategic Environmental Assessment (SEA) and its application
• Social Impact Assessment and Stakeholder Engagement
• Data Analysis and Geographic Information Systems (GIS) in EIA
• Environmental Economics and Cost-Benefit Analysis

Career path

Career Role Description
Environmental Consultant (Impact Assessment) Conducting Environmental Impact Assessments, advising on environmental policy compliance. High demand in UK infrastructure projects.
Environmental Policy Analyst (Sustainability) Analyzing environmental policies, developing sustainability strategies for organizations. Crucial role in meeting UK climate targets.
Environmental Impact Assessment Specialist (EIA) Specializing in the technical aspects of EIAs, ensuring projects comply with regulations. Strong analytical and report-writing skills essential.
Environmental Manager (Policy & Compliance) Overseeing environmental compliance within organizations, implementing environmental policies. Leadership and communication skills are key.
